What a precise inspection looks like in Richmond homes

In the change, we practice three ranges of inspection described by means of the Chimney Safety Institute of America and NFPA 211. They are useful, no longer theoretical, they usually provide us a shared language with owners and insurers.

A Level 1 inspection is the yearly check such a lot properly maintained procedures need. I evaluate without difficulty handy parts of the chimney, flue, fireside, and connections, and I seek creosote buildup, obstructions, and general soundness. A Level 2 inspection is more involved, required with any exchange within the formulation inclusive of a brand new appliance, relining, or after a assets sale. It entails a video scan of the flue. Level three is invasive and merely also known as for when extreme smash is evident or suspected, which includes after a chimney fireplace or most important impression. Opening partitions or taking away parts of the chimney is at the table at that stage.

Richmond has quite a few older clay tile flues, in many instances with 100 years of service. Many of these tiles are cracked at the liner joints, characteristically each and every 24 inches, and the cracks generally tend to cluster above the smoke shelf and at offsets where the flue jogs due to framing. You will not see these defects from the hearth with a mirror. That is why digital camera scans are in style on any certified chimney inspection for dwelling safe practices whilst purchasing or promoting a house.

It is common to find a flue sized for a coal basket that now serves a wooden burning insert. A mismatch like that may be a draft killer and a creosote manufacturing facility. You smell it on humid July days whilst the chimney begins breathing down instead of up. Inspections spot these considerations early, and an incredible sweep will train you the footage and explain what needs adjustment.

Why Richmond chimneys fail rapid than you expect

Our weather works opposed to masonry. Winter freeze cycles pop mortar joints at the cap. Late summer season humidity a lot flues with moisture, which mixes with soot and sulfur to create acids. Those acids consume clay liners and corrode steel. Add several nor’easters, and the crown cracks let water into the chase. If a cap is missing or undersized, the drawback multiplies. I have viewed crown wash that seemed delicate from the driveway but had hairline fissures extensive satisfactory to suck moisture that traveled two feet down the brickwork.

There is additionally the method a few homes were converted. When attics have been complete, framers once in a while pinched the flue chase to gain a closet. That makes inspection tighter and creates scorching spots at wooden framing. Modern code calls for a two inch clearance to combustibles for so much masonry chimneys less than the Virginia Uniform Statewide Building Code. I still uncover a hundred 12 months old chimneys with wood lath tight to the brick. Not each and every one of those is a chance, but a few are, and they will not be judged without a expert seem to be.

Gas log conversions pose some other basic element. Folks love the ease, and rightly so. But a direct vent unit has unique venting demands than an open fireplace with a damper, and a decorative log set nonetheless sends moisture and easy acids up the flue. If a clay liner already has gaps, flue gases can leak into framing bays. A certified chimney sweep with video accessories and combustion competencies prevents that mistake.

Cleaning, creosote, and while a sweep turns into a safety service

Richmond house owners are most of the time shocked via how speedy creosote accumulates. Burn a cord or two of blended hardwoods in a draft restricted fireplace and that you would be able to see Stage 1 and early Stage 2 inside of one season. Wood moisture content material is the precise variable. If you burn 25 percent moisture oak, assume three instances the buildup in comparison to right seasoned 15 to twenty percentage picket. Chimney cleansing seriously isn't approximately soot on the brick. It is ready doing away with a gasoline which may ignite at a thousand levels and turn your flue right into a blowtorch.

A suited chimney cleaning carrier makes use of rods and properly stiff brushes, many times chains for glazed deposits, together with a top filtration vacuum to store the residing room easy. For demanding, bright deposits, chemical creosote removing makes experience, however it merely helps after mechanical sweeping, and it is absolutely not a license to store burning wet wood. I actually have had correct outcome with dry powder catalysts on obdurate sections above dampers, yet I in simple terms use them at the side of a scheduled practice up seek advice from to test progress.

Repair and relining, explained with no earnings pressure

Repairs run the gamut, from tuckpointing a weathered crown to rebuilding a collapsing smoke chamber. The two conversations that purpose the most confusion are liners and caps.

Relining is just not a one measurement resolution. Stainless metal techniques dominate for a reason why. They are long lasting, serviceable, and to be had in insulated and uninsulated solutions sized on your appliance. For a usual timber burning fireplace wherein we objective to restore risk-free venting after clay tile harm, insulated stainless brings flue temperatures into the sweet spot turbo, which cuts condensation and creosote. It also reduces the go section, which could alternate draft conduct. On open hearths, that commonly manner we advocate a precise sealing damper to handle off season fragrance and raise startup.

Cast in place liners, in reality a cementitious coating cured within your latest flue, have their region. They upload structural balance in tall, straight chimneys with terrific tile loss. I want them wherein demolition might jeopardize old plaster or masonry. The exchange off is that they're troublesome to alter later and require cautious curing schedules. In Richmond’s damp shoulder seasons, that topics. If you need to get a relations to come back to warm after a fail, stainless should be would becould very well be hooked up in a day or two, while cast programs can even need various.

Case notes from the field

A Fan District townhouse constructed round 1910 appeared easiest right through a walkthrough. The client asked for the finest chimney sweep providers in Richmond, VA and wished the work done beforehand remaining. From the fireplace, the whole lot looked intact. The Level 2 test informed a numerous story. At approximately 18 ft up, the flue jogged behind a roof dormer and various tiles had been shifted. A prior owner had attempted to patch gaps with furnace cement that had crumbled to gravel. The smoke chamber was once parged clean, which was once respectable, but there was a crack on the throat close to framing. The restore become a stainless insulated liner sized to the wood burning insert, besides a good sealing damper. The shopper used the record to barter, and the house become dependable with no beginning completed plaster. That is how licensed chimney inspection for homestead safe practices must work, now not as a formality yet as a actual evaluation.

Another name came from a ranch in Henrico after the owners seen tar like drips on the cleanout door. They had been DIY burners with recent cut pine. The flue became lined with glossy glaze over a quarter inch thick, traditional Stage three. The draft become vulnerable, exceedingly on heat, damp days. We performed a careful mechanical removing with chains, applied a two step chemical remedy for residues, and back two weeks later to finish. We additionally put in a stainless liner sized to their freestanding range’s collar and insulated it to enhance stack temperature. They switched to adequately pro hardwood. Soot smell disappeared inside of a week, and creosote buildup in the next season turned into minimal.

On a West End two story, a fuel log set were established into a masonry fireside with out a flue examine. The owner known as a chimney cleansing carrier thanks to soot staining above the mantle, which could not appear with clean burning gasoline. The test showed breaches between tiles and a missing mortar joint the place the lining offset. Flue gases had been leaving the chimney cavity and condensing within the brickwork, which stained the face. We documented the disorders, fascinated the gasoline healthier, and lined the flue with an aluminum method accepted for that appliance. That solved the staining and taken the setup in line with manufacturer specifications.

Maintenance that will pay back

Between skilled visits, a number of practical behavior stretch the existence of your approach. Burn professional wooden, verified with a moisture meter whenever you are the meticulous variety. Stack splits less than hide with air waft on not less than two sides. Keep the damper utterly open throughout the time of use and cracked moderately whilst the hearth is out until embers stop emitting obvious smoke. That prevents condensation and sour odors throughout Richmond’s humid nights.

Keep an eye at the cap after monstrous winds. If you listen a brand new rattle on blustery days, or birds reveal an excessive amount of passion, look up. From ground stage, efflorescence, the white powdery bloom on brick, is your early warning of water intrusion. It does no longer imply the chimney is failing, however it merits a better seem quicker as opposed to later.
